적합한 CNC 가공 지원 소프트웨어를 선택하는 것은 모든 기계 가공 공장에서 가장 중요한 기술적 결정 중 하나입니다. 아래 글에서는 현재 가장 높은 평가를 받고 있는 5가지 소프트웨어를 상세히 분석합니다. 여기에는 핵심 CAM 소프트웨어뿐만 아니라 가공 효율을 극대화할 수 있는 전문 도구들도 포함되며, 비교표와 실제 요구사항에 따른 선택 가이드도 함께 제공합니다.

CNC 가공 지원 소프트웨어 평가 기준
각 소프트웨어를 살펴보기 전에, 완전한 CNC 가공 프로세스는 여러 단계를 포함한다는 점을 이해해야 합니다. 여기에는 공구 경로 프로그래밍(CAM), post processor를 통한 NC 프로그램 출력, 가공 전 시뮬레이션 검증, 그리고 기계 성능을 최대한 활용하기 위한 프로그램 최적화가 포함됩니다. 모든 소프트웨어가 이러한 전 과정을 담당하는 것은 아니며, 이것이 많은 공장들이 여러 도구를 함께 사용하는 이유입니다.
평가의 주요 기준으로는 다축 가공 지원 능력, 공구 경로 품질, 시뮬레이션 정확도, 기존 CAM 소프트웨어와의 통합성, 실제 사이클 타임 단축 효과, 그리고 투자 비용 대비 제공 가치 등이 있습니다.

1. Mastercam – 산업 표준 CNC CAM 소프트웨어
전문적인 CNC 가공 지원 소프트웨어를 이야기할 때, Mastercam은 전 세계 대부분의 가공 공장에서 가장 먼저 언급되는 이름입니다. 이는 전 세계적으로 가장 널리 사용되는 CNC CAM 소프트웨어 중 하나이며, 특히 금형 가공, 항공우주 및 자동화 생산 분야에서 높은 인기를 얻고 있습니다.
Mastercam은 3D CAD와 CAM 기능을 하나의 플랫폼에 통합합니다. 엔지니어는 다른 도구로 파일을 내보내 다시 프로그래밍할 필요 없이 소프트웨어 내에서 직접 형상을 수정할 수 있어 실제 작업 프로세스에서 상당한 시간을 절약할 수 있습니다. 또한 2.5축부터 동시 5축 가공까지 지원하며, 밀링, 선반, 조각, 플라즈마 및 레이저 가공을 위한 전문 전략도 제공합니다.
Mastercam의 독자적인 공구 경로 최적화 알고리즘인 Dynamic Motion 기술은 절삭 부하를 일정하게 유지하여 공구 마모를 줄이고 사이클 타임을 단축합니다. 최신 버전에는 AI 기반 CAM Assist 기능도 통합되어 있어 소재와 공구 형상에 따라 최적의 가공 순서와 절삭 조건을 자동으로 제안합니다.
적합 대상: 광범위한 post processor 라이브러리와 강력한 사용자 커뮤니티를 필요로 하는 중대형 가공 공장 및 전문 CNC 프로그래밍 엔지니어.

2. Autodesk Fusion 360 – 클라우드 기반 CAD/CAM 통합 CNC 프로그래밍 소프트웨어
Autodesk의 Fusion 360은 설계와 제조 기능을 하나의 클라우드 플랫폼에 통합한 CNC 프로그래밍 소프트웨어로 주목받고 있으며, 기존 전문 솔루션 대비 훨씬 낮은 연간 비용을 제공합니다. 가공 성능 측면에서는 2.5축부터 연속 5축 가공까지 완벽하게 지원하며, adaptive clearing, pocket clearing, parallel finishing 및 다양한 복잡한 표면 가공 전략을 제공합니다.
적응형 분석 기능은 경질 소재 가공 시 절삭 부하를 일정하게 유지하는 데 도움을 줍니다. 클라우드 아키텍처 덕분에 모든 설계 데이터, 공구 라이브러리 및 post processor를 온라인으로 저장 및 동기화할 수 있으며, 여러 엔지니어가 버전 충돌 없이 동일 프로젝트에서 동시에 작업할 수 있습니다. 이는 여러 생산 거점을 운영하거나 원격 협업이 필요한 기업에 큰 장점입니다.
적합 대상: 제한된 예산 안에서 유연한 CAD/CAM 통합을 원하는 중소기업 및 가공 공장.

3. hyperMill – 금형 및 항공우주 분야를 위한 고급 CNC CAM 소프트웨어
고정밀 금형, 항공 부품 또는 복잡한 형상 표면 가공을 전문으로 하는 공장이라면, hyperMill은 특화된 수준의 CNC 가공 지원 소프트웨어입니다. hyperMill은 특히 고급 5축 가공을 위해 설계되었습니다. 자동 접선 평면 마감(Tangent Plane finishing)이나 barrel 공구를 활용한 가공 전략을 통해 중간 공정을 최소화하면서도 거울과 같은 표면 품질을 구현할 수 있습니다. 또한 자동 형상 특징 인식(feature recognition) 기능은 깊은 포켓, 수직 벽면 및 접근이 어려운 절삭 영역이 많은 부품의 프로그래밍 시간을 크게 단축시켜 줍니다.
hyperMill의 통합 시뮬레이션 시스템은 실제 가공 전에 전체 공구 경로를 정밀하게 시각화하며, 가장 복잡한 5축 환경에서도 충돌 위험을 조기에 감지합니다. 이러한 이유로 hyperMill은 전 세계 항공우주 및 고급 금형 산업에서 신뢰받고 있습니다.
적합 대상: 금형 가공, 항공 부품 및 의료 부품 전문 가공 공장

4. VoluMill – 과학적 공구 경로 엔진, 황삭 가공 최적화
기존 CNC CAM 소프트웨어가 형상 기반으로 공구 경로를 생성하는 반면, VoluMill은 절삭 물리학 관점에서 접근합니다. 이것이 바로 실제 가공 효율에서 가장 큰 차이를 만들어내는 이유입니다. VoluMill은 고성능 황삭 가공을 위한 공구 경로 생성 엔진입니다. 일반적인 황삭처럼 고정된 stepover를 사용하는 대신, VoluMill은 부품 형상이 어떻게 변하더라도 전체 공정 동안 일정한 재료 제거율(MRR)을 유지합니다.
ACTC(Active Chip Thickness Control) 기술은 절삭 칩 두께를 실시간으로 정밀 제어하여 공구와 스핀들에 발생하는 급격한 부하 변화를 제거합니다. 그 결과, 사용자는 일반 가공보다 훨씬 적은 공구 부하로 더 높은 feedrate, 더 깊은 절삭 깊이 및 더 넓은 stepover를 사용할 수 있습니다.
VoluMill은 특히 티타늄, 니켈 합금 및 스테인리스강과 같은 난삭재 가공에서 뛰어난 성능을 발휘하며, 이는 항공우주, 의료 및 금형 산업에서 자주 사용됩니다. 또 다른 중요한 장점은 구현 방식입니다. VoluMill은 Mastercam, CAMWorks 및 기타 CAM 플랫폼에 직접 통합될 수 있습니다. 즉, 사용자는 기존 CAM 프로세스를 교체할 필요 없이, VoluMill을 황삭 가공 전용 고성능 모듈로 추가하여 사용할 수 있습니다.
적합 대상: 특히 난삭재 및 복잡한 형상의 황삭 가공 효율을 극대화하려는 가공 공장

5. MANUSsim 및 MANUSsim Optimize – 실제 NC 시뮬레이션 및 CNC 가공 프로그램 최적화
VoluMill이 공구 경로 품질을 향상시킨다면, MANUSsim과 MANUSsim Optimize는 CAM에서 출력된 이후의 전체 NC 프로그램을 제어하고 최대 성능을 끌어냅니다. 이 두 가지 CNC 가공 지원 소프트웨어는 어떤 CAM 소프트웨어도 자체적으로 해결할 수 없는 두 가지 핵심 문제를 해결합니다. 바로 실제 가공 전의 절대적인 안전성과 NC 코드 수준의 성능 최적화입니다.
5.1 MANUSsim – 정밀한 가상 CNC 머신 기반 실제 NC 코드 시뮬레이션
MANUSsim의 핵심 차별점은 실제 NC 코드를 직접 시뮬레이션한다는 점입니다. 즉, post processor를 거쳐 실제 CNC 장비에 업로드될 G-code 파일 그대로를 기반으로 시뮬레이션을 수행합니다.
300개 이상의 CNC 기계 동역학 모델과 다양한 컨트롤러 라이브러리를 기반으로, MANUSsim은 실제 공장 장비 구성을 정확히 반영하는 “가상 CNC 머신”을 생성합니다. 공구와 공작물 간 충돌, 공구 헤드와 지그 간 충돌, 급속 이동 오류, 축 이동 한계 초과, NC 코드 오류 등 모든 문제가 실제 가공 전에 감지 및 경고됩니다.
5.2 MANUSsim Optimize — 장비 변경 없이 가공 시간을 15~40% 단축
MANUSsim이 NC 프로그램의 안전성을 보장한 이후, MANUSsim Optimize는 전체 NC 파일을 분석하여 프로그램 내에 숨어 있는 모든 시간 낭비 요소를 찾아 제거합니다. 대부분의 CAM에서 출력된 NC 프로그램에는 엔지니어가 수동으로 발견하기 어려운 다양한 비효율이 포함되어 있습니다. 예를 들어 CAM 알고리즘이 생성한 불필요한 air cut, 공정 사이의 불필요한 home position 복귀 명령, 다음 가공 표면과 지나치게 멀리 떨어진 위치로의 공구 후퇴 명령 등이 있습니다. MANUSsim Optimize는 이러한 모든 구간을 자동으로 감지하고 제거하며, 비절삭 이동을 최소화하기 위한 최적의 위치 지정 명령을 생성합니다.
더 중요한 점은 MANUSsim Optimize가 실제 절삭 물리에 따라 feedrate를 조정한다는 것입니다. 전체 공정에 고정 feedrate를 사용하는 대신, 소프트웨어는 순간별 절삭 칩 부피를 계산하고 이에 맞는 가변 feedrate를 적용합니다. 부하가 낮을 때는 더 빠르게, 부하가 증가할 때는 적절히 감속하여 가공을 수행합니다. 그 결과 절삭력이 안정적으로 유지되고 공구 및 장비가 더 잘 보호되며, 전체 가공 시간이 크게 단축됩니다.
적합 대상: 특히 항공우주, 의료 및 정밀 기계 가공 환경에서 충돌 위험을 완전히 제거하고 기존 NC 프로그램의 가공 효율을 극대화하려는 모든 CNC 가공 공장

6. 5가지 CNC 가공 지원 소프트웨어 비교표
| 소프트웨어 | 주요 역할 | 핵심 강점 | 가장 적합한 대상 |
| Mastercam | 범용 CAM 프로그래밍 | 2.5D~5축 가공, 폭넓은 post processor 라이브러리 | 중대형 전문 가공 공장 |
| Fusion 360 | 클라우드 기반 CAD/CAM 통합 | 낮은 비용, 높은 플랫폼 유연성 | 중소기업 |
| hyperMill | 전문 5축 CAM | 복잡한 표면, 고정밀 가공 | 금형, 항공우주, 의료 산업 |
| VoluMill | 황삭 공구 경로 최적화 | 사이클 타임 50% 이상 단축, 공구 수명 향상 | 난삭재 및 복잡 부품 가공 |
| MANUSsim + Optimize | 실제 NC 시뮬레이션 + NC 코드 최적화 | 100% 안전성, 가공 시간 15~40% 단축 | 위험 제거 및 성능 최적화를 원하는 모든 공장 |
7. 소프트웨어를 어떻게 조합해야 하는가?
각 도구의 역할을 정확히 이해하면 불필요한 예산 낭비를 줄이고 필요한 부분에 올바르게 투자할 수 있습니다.
- CAM 프로그래밍 플랫폼: 대규모 공장이며 복잡한 다축 가공과 높은 안정성이 필요하다면 Mastercam을 선택하는 것이 적합합니다. 비용 효율성과 유연한 CAD/CAM 통합이 중요하다면 Fusion 360이 좋은 선택입니다. 이는 어떤 가공 프로세스에서도 필수적인 첫 번째 계층입니다.
- 전문 기능 강화: 금형이나 5축 항공 부품 가공이 핵심이라면 hyperMill을 기존 시스템의 대체 또는 보완 솔루션으로 고려할 가치가 있습니다. 황삭 공정이 전체 가공 시간의 대부분을 차지하고 특히 난삭재를 다룬다면, VoluMill은 가장 명확한 ROI를 제공하는 투자입니다. 황삭 시간을 50% 이상 줄인다는 것은 추가 장비 없이도 생산량을 크게 증가시킬 수 있음을 의미합니다.
- 제어 및 최적화: MANUSsim은 새로운 프로그램마다 충돌 위험을 제거하기 위해 어떤 CAM 소프트웨어와도 병행하여 사용하는 것이 바람직합니다. MANUSsim Optimize는 추가적인 성능 최적화 계층을 제공하며, 특히 엄격한 사이클 타임 요구가 있는 생산 환경에서 매우 큰 가치를 제공합니다.

8. CNC 가공 지원 소프트웨어에 대한 자주 묻는 질문
CNC 가공 지원 소프트웨어에는 어떤 종류가 있는가?
크게 세 가지 그룹으로 나뉩니다. CAM 소프트웨어(공구 경로 프로그래밍 및 G-code 출력), CNC 시뮬레이션 소프트웨어(가공 전 NC 프로그램 검증), 그리고 NC 최적화 소프트웨어(기존 프로그램 성능 향상)입니다. 완전하고 효율적인 프로세스를 위해서는 이 세 가지가 함께 작동해야 합니다.
VoluMill이 CAM 소프트웨어를 대체할 수 있는가?
아닙니다. VoluMill은 Mastercam이나 CAMWorks와 같은 기존 CAM 소프트웨어에 통합되는 추가 모듈이지, 독립적인 CAM 소프트웨어가 아닙니다. VoluMill은 일반적인 황삭 전략을 절삭 물리 기반 최적화 알고리즘으로 대체하여 전체 프로그래밍 프로세스를 변경하지 않고도 사이클 타임을 50% 이상 단축할 수 있습니다.
MANUSsim은 CAM 소프트웨어 내장 시뮬레이션과 무엇이 다른가?
CAM 소프트웨어는 post-processing 이전 단계의 공구 경로를 시뮬레이션합니다. 반면 MANUSsim은 post-processing 이후의 실제 NC 코드를 직접 시뮬레이션합니다. 즉, CNC 장비가 실제로 실행하게 될 내용을 그대로 검증하는 것입니다. 이는 많은 오류가 post-processing 이후에만 발생하며, 일반 CAM 시뮬레이션으로는 발견되지 않기 때문에 매우 중요한 차이점입니다.
단 하나의 CNC 가공 지원 소프트웨어만으로 전체 생산 공정을 완벽히 최적화할 수는 없습니다. 적절한 소프트웨어 조합에 투자하는 것은 생산성, 품질 및 장기적인 경쟁력에 대한 투자입니다. 귀사의 장비, 프로세스 및 생산 목표에 가장 적합한 CNC 가공 지원 솔루션을 찾고 싶다면 SDE Tech 팀에 문의해 보시기 바랍니다.
- 웹사이트: sde.vn
- 이메일: sales@sde.vn
- 핫라인/Zalo: 085 256 2615 – 0909 107 719
English
Tiếng Việt
日本語